Measurements of e+eK+Kη, K+Kπ0, and Ks0K±π cross sections using initial state radiation events

Abstract

This paper reports measurements of processes: e+eγKS0K±π, e+eγK+Kπ0, e+eγϕη, and e+eγϕπ0. The initial-state radiated photon allows to cover the hadronic final state in the energy range from thresholds up to 4.6GeV. The overall size of the data sample analyzed is 232fb1, collected by the BABAR detector running at the PEP-II e+e storage ring. From the Dalitz plot analysis of the KS0K±π final state, moduli, and relative phase of the isoscalar and the isovector components of the e+eKK*(892) cross section are determined. Parameters of ϕ and ρ recurrences are also measured, using a global fitting procedure which exploits the interconnection among amplitudes, moduli, and phases of the e+eKS0K±π, K+Kπ0, ϕη final states. The cross section for the OZI-forbidden process e+eϕπ0, and the J/ψ branching fractions to KK*(892) and K+Kη are also measured.
